Park Design: From Dirt to Trees
This event qualifies for 1.5 PDU
If a park, trail and/or open space is going to be an asset to the community, then a comprehensive effort needs to be made to properly locate, plan, budget, design, construct and maintain that asset. Learn from actual case studies how to approach the task of park planning and design. Parks, trails and open spaces are classified based on location, size and facilities. Suggestions will be made on acquiring parks and open spaces. Case studies of small, medium and large parks will be shown. Discussion will include budgeting, construction phasing, project management and maintenance.
